If you're considering relocating to Prairie Village, KS, the Countryside East neighborhood in the southeast part of the city offers a warm and welcoming community that’s perfect for families and professionals alike. Known for its charming tree-lined streets and well-maintained homes, Countryside East provides a peaceful suburban vibe while still keeping you connected to the vibrant life of the greater Kansas City area. Residents enjoy easy access to local parks, shopping centers, and excellent schools, making it a sought-after spot for those looking to settle down in a comfortable and convenient environment.

One of the standout features of Countryside East is its proximity to some fantastic attractions and amenities. The community is close to the Countryside Park, which offers walking trails, playgrounds, and picnic areas that are perfect for outdoor activities and family gatherings. Additionally, Prairie Village’s historic downtown district is nearby, featuring charming boutiques, cozy cafes, and a variety of dining options that cater to all tastes. For those who enjoy retail therapy or a night out, the Prairie Village Shops offer a delightful mix of stores and entertainment venues just a short drive away.

Conveniently located just southeast of Downtown Kansas City, Countryside East offers residents the best of both worlds: a quiet neighborhood atmosphere with easy access to the bustling city center. The downtown area is approximately a 20-minute drive, making it an ideal location for commuters who work in the city but prefer a suburban lifestyle. Whether you’re looking to explore cultural landmarks, enjoy sporting events, or take advantage of the city’s nightlife, living in Countryside East puts you within reach while still providing a serene retreat at the end of the day.
